Wilson County denies Core 5 request to pour concrete overnight near homes

Wilson County Board of Zoning Appeals · August 20, 2026

Summary

The Board of Zoning Appeals denied Core 5 Industrial Partners’ request to allow overnight concrete pours for three buildings on 2525 Lone Oak Road, citing proximity to residences and the county’s construction-hours rules; the applicant said it needed cooler temperatures and promised to reduce backup-alarm volumes.

The Wilson County Board of Zoning Appeals voted to deny a requested construction-hours variance that would have allowed Core 5 Industrial Partners to pour concrete between midnight and early morning for three buildings at 2525 Lone Oak Road. Staff told the board the property is adjacent to residential parcels and that the county ordinance limits construction hours to protect neighbors.

Core 5 representative Kelly Gransson said the company sought night pours for technical reasons and to reduce daytime traffic: "We will turn down all the backup alarms on all the vehicles and try to minimize all the noise we can," she said. Residents who live across the street told the board late-night pours would harm quality of life and present safety concerns on the narrow local roads. After discussion, the board agreed the ordinance’s limits and the presence of nearby homes outweighed the operational reasons presented and voted to deny the variance. The board required applicants facing similar situations to work within the ordinance or seek short, narrowly tailored relief in future hearings.
